The African-American Shakespeare Company will feature a total of 5 productions during its 2022-23 season that will include an original work Echoes of Us, curated and produced by the company in conjunction with The Craft Institute's African Diasporic Network and funded by The Black Seed Fund. Echoes of Us will be directed by famed actress and director Michele Shay and will run July 14-17 at the Marines Memorial Theater.

Austin Durant, Reggie Gowland, Chris Myers,Rachel Nicks, Michele Shay, Lance Coadie Williams, and Charlayne Woodard star in the LCT3/Lincoln Center Theaterproduction of WAR by Branden Jacobs-Jenkins, directed by Lileana Blain-Cruz.WAR is now in previews, and officially opened yesterday, June 6, running for six weeks only through Sunday, July 3 at the Claire Tow Theater.
